Paul John Drebitko Obituary

We are sad to announce that on June 13, 2022, Paul John Drebitko (Syracuse, New York) passed away. Leave a sympathy message to the family on the memorial page of Paul John Drebitko to pay them a last tribute.

He is survived by: his daughter Amanda; his wife Kathleen (Monin); his daughter Alexis Drebitko (Kisha Marsters); and his stepgranddaughter Ava.

Memorial donations in lieu of flowers may be made to either American Cancer Society 1120 S Goodman Street Rochester NY 14620 ONLINE http://www.cancer.org or Disabled American Veterans 800 Irving Avenue Syracuse NY 13210 (Local Office) or ONLINE http://www.dav.org.
